IR Installers has been installing whirlybird roof ventilators across Cape Town for over 15 years. A whirlybird is a wind-driven turbine ventilator that sits on your roof and continuously extracts hot air and moisture from your roof space — no electricity required.

Why is ventilation important?
Energy Efficiency – By allowing trapped hot air to escape from the roof space, whirlybird ventilation can help reduce heat build-up during warmer weather. This may reduce some of the cooling demand on air-conditioned buildings, while the whirlybird itself operates without electricity.
Increased Comfort - With proper roof ventilation, you can enjoy a more comfortable living space. By removing hot air and moisture from your attic, ventilation helps regulate the temperature and humidity levels in your home, creating a more pleasant environment.
Extended Roof Lifespan - Roofing materials are exposed to extreme temperature fluctuations and moisture levels. Without proper ventilation, these conditions can cause premature aging, leading to more frequent roof repairs or replacements. Ventilation helps alleviate these issues, extending the lifespan of your roof.
Moisture Control - Excess moisture in the attic can lead to the growth of mold, mildew, and rot. This not only poses health risks but also compromises the structural integrity of your home. Proper ventilation helps prevent moisture buildup, protecting your home from these issues.

How many whirlybirds do I need for my roof?
The number of whirlybirds required depends on the size and design of your roof, the amount of trapped heat and the ventilation already available. IR Installers can assess your property and recommend the correct number and positioning of whirlybird roof ventilators for effective airflow.
Will a whirlybird make my house cooler?
A whirlybird helps remove trapped hot air from the roof space, which can reduce heat build-up above the rooms below. The result depends on the size and design of the roof, the number and positioning of the ventilators, and whether sufficient replacement air can enter the roof space. In some installations, ceiling grilles can also help improve airflow by allowing warm air from inside the building to move into the roof space where it can be extracted.
